Getting on the 57 freeway at Cal State Fullerton in my wife's C6 Z06 I went from 2nd to 3rd on the gas and did an instant 3 lane change with active handling turned on. It blew the tires off and snapped sideways. Thankfully I didn't hit anything. I have a current NHRA TA/FC license and have been in the 5's at almost 250 in the quarter mile so it's not like I was blinded by the power or something.
IMHO, I think the tires snap loose faster than the computer can catch it. I've heard a lot of stories about things like this happening. Looked to me like the guy was doing the right thing with the steering wheel as evidenced by the direction he kept the front tires.
